This position offers an opportunity to work with a multi‑disciplined engineering and design team, developing mechanical equipment location, piping layout, and pipe support deliverables for nuclear projects.

Responsibilities
  • Participate in 3D model reviews and coordinate detailed design phases for all aspects of an integrated mechanical design.
  • Provide support to other designers and project team members to ensure a complete and timely design.
  • Layout mechanical equipment while maintaining required spatial clearances using 3D modeling software.
  • Develop physical piping layout and pipe support designs in an integrated 3D design environment.
  • Layout piping, associated components, and pipe supports using system design criteria and engineering P&n.
  • Verify equipment and component connection points with mechanical equipment 3D models and vendor drawings.
  • Collaborate with other design disciplines in the 3D model to meet physical clearances, constructability, accessibility, and O&M requirements.
  • Work with piping stresses and structural engineers to locate and detail required pipe supports.
  • Develop 2D mechanical equipment location, piping isometric, and mechanical piping composite drawings from the 3D model.
  • Generate 2D pipe support drawings.
  • Produce complete bills of materials for piping and pipe supports.
